Oil Furnace Replacement in Monmouth County, NJ
Oil furnace replacement services involve removing an outdated or malfunctioning oil-fired heating system and installing a new unit to ensure reliable warmth throughout a property. These projects typically cover the complete removal of the old furnace, preparation of the installation site, and the setup of a new oil furnace that meets the home's heating needs. Homeowners often seek this service when their current furnace is no longer functioning efficiently, has become costly to repair, or is nearing the end of its operational lifespan. Before requesting replacement, property owners usually want to understand the compatibility of the new system with their existing ductwork, the expected energy efficiency, and any necessary modifications to the current setup.
Property owners considering oil furnace replacement should also inquire about the size and capacity of the new unit to match their home's heating requirements. It’s important to understand the scope of the project, including any necessary adjustments to fuel lines or venting systems, as well as the overall benefits of upgrading to a newer model. Clarifying these details helps ensure the new furnace will operate effectively, providing consistent warmth and potentially reducing energy costs. Being informed about the process and what to expect can help homeowners make confident decisions when planning a furnace replacement.

Oil Furnace Replacement Questions
When should a homeowner consider replacing an oil furnace? Replacement is recommended when the furnace shows frequent breakdowns, reduced efficiency, or age beyond typical service life.
What are the signs that an oil furnace needs replacement? Common signs include inconsistent heating, increased fuel consumption, unusual noises, or persistent repairs.
How does a new oil furnace improve home comfort? A new furnace provides more reliable heat, improved energy efficiency, and consistent temperature control throughout the property.
What factors influence the choice of a new oil furnace? Factors include the size of the property, heating requirements, and compatibility with existing ductwork or systems.
